Foreshore feelings to be aired at Green Party Summer Policy Conference

The Green position on the foreshore and seabed is to be discussed at the party's annual summer policy conference in Dunedin from the 23rd to the 26th January.

The Greens have reserved their position on the issue, ahead of consultation with party members, Maori and other New Zealanders.

The conference will discuss a wide range of policy issues, with particular interest in Project Aqua and the launch of the Green Party's Waste policy.


Venue:
Aquinas College, University of Otago.

Time:
Official opening: 5:30pm Friday 23rd January
Leaders' speeches: 9am Saturday 24th
Project Aqua plenary: 11:30am Sunday 25th
Waste policy launch: 11am Monday 26th.
